Output 3d00d56dac9595a247dce1c819fc46176674716694f32efcaf1b36c56a539bf9:11

value
646690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 405dcd60134135654cb403f1a270aec6ad784c16 OP_EQUAL
address
37ZMYKEv9dgxintXpTgVig4Qb936NTf9KG
transaction
3d00d56dac9595a247dce1c819fc46176674716694f32efcaf1b36c56a539bf9
spent
true